Opened 12 years ago

Closed 12 years ago

#3243 closed patch (fixed)

Enhanced Conflict Display

Reported by: anonymous Owned by: paulh
Priority: minor Milestone: 0.21
Component: mythtv Version: head
Severity: medium Keywords:
Cc: Ticket locked: no

Description

Attached are two patches which enhance the display of conflicts on the upcoming recordings displays.

The first highlights the "Time Conflict" message (it changes the color to red).
The second replaces the "Time Conflict" message with the date of the first conflict, or the message "Conflict Today" as appropriate.

This requires a theme change. An example is attached.

Attachments (4)

conflictdisplay.patch (1.2 KB) - added by anonymous 12 years ago.
Highlight "Time Conflict" message
conflict.days.patch (1.8 KB) - added by anonymous 12 years ago.
Change "Time Conflict" to "Conflict month/day"
theme.txt (587 bytes) - added by anonymous 12 years ago.
Example of theme change required for highlighting.
xmldiff.patch (6.3 KB) - added by anonymous 12 years ago.
patch file for all themes

Download all attachments as: .zip

Change History (8)

Changed 12 years ago by anonymous

Attachment: conflictdisplay.patch added

Highlight "Time Conflict" message

Changed 12 years ago by anonymous

Attachment: conflict.days.patch added

Change "Time Conflict" to "Conflict month/day"

Changed 12 years ago by anonymous

Attachment: theme.txt added

Example of theme change required for highlighting.

comment:1 Changed 12 years ago by sphery <mtdean@…>

If anonymous wants this patch seriously considered, he/she should add patches that fix all the themes that ship with mythtv and myththemes (blue and G.A.N.T. in mythtv; and Iulius, Minimalist-wide, MythCenter?, MythCenter?-wide, Retro, and Titivillus in myththemes).

Changed 12 years ago by anonymous

Attachment: xmldiff.patch added

patch file for all themes

comment:2 Changed 12 years ago by cizek@…

xmldiff.patch contains changes for all themes listed by sphery. Thanks for the suggestion.

As well, the original code patches work with existing themes -- the displayed text is not highlighted in this case. If there's anything else I can provide let me know.

-Bill

comment:3 Changed 12 years ago by paulh

Milestone: unknown0.21
Owner: changed from Isaac Richards to paulh
Version: 0.20head

comment:4 Changed 12 years ago by paulh

Resolution: fixed
Status: newclosed

(In [14773]) On the view scheduled recordings screen if there are conflicting recordings change the colour of the conflicting message and indicate the date of the first conflict.

Requires some theme changes but old themes will continue to work as before if the new text element isn't found. I'm sure someone can come up with some better colours for the warning text :-).

Patch from cizek (at) rcn.com modified so the message strings are still translatable and use the short date format for the date (to a lot of people 11/1 is the 11th of January). Closes #3243.

Note: See TracTickets for help on using tickets.